What are the Six Sigma implementation methodologies?
The Six Sigma Methodology The two main Six Sigma methodologies are DMAIC and DMADV. Each has its own set of recommended procedures to be implemented for business transformation. DMAIC is a data-driven method used to improve existing products or services for better customer satisfaction.

How is the Lean Six Sigma DMAIC process defined?
DMAIC is the problem-solving approach that drives Lean Six Sigma. It’s a five-phase method—Define, Measure, Analyze, Improve and Control—for improving existing process problems with unknown causes. DMAIC is based on the Scientific Method and it’s pronounced “duh-may-ik.”
What is the purpose of implementing Six Sigma?
The main goal of any Six Sigma implementation is quality improvement. The term originally comes from the sigma rating used to statistically rate manufacturing processes in engineering. A six sigma process occurs when no defects are expected in 99.99966% of all chances to produce them.

What is the Lean Six Sigma deployment roadmap?
The Lean Six Sigma deployment roadmap is a step-by-step process for defining a lean strategy in your organization – it is generally a five-year plan that has expected outcomes such as the number of DMAIC projects completed, number of Black Belts trained, improvement in Customer Service levels planned out for each year.
How to create a Lean Six Sigma strategy for your organization?
For defining a Lean Six Sigma strategy in your organization, you need to create a platform for deployment; define your objectives; estimate the resources required; train your Steering Committee, Process Owner, Green Belts, Black Belts, and Master Black Belts; identify pilot projects and areas; and deliver and certify completed projects.
Who is on the Lean Six Sigma steering committee?
The Lean Six Sigma Steering Committee consists of the LSS Leader, the Head of Divisions of a business, and the LSS Program Manager. Once you have a deployment roadmap to work with, you need to now train the steering committee, particularly the Head of Divisions about Lean Six Sigma.
How many Lean Six Sigma black belts should you have?
Typically, the number of Black Belts that a company of 10,000 people should have in the first year of Lean Six Sigma deployment is 8 Black Belts with this figure steadily growing to 50 Black Belts in five years. In average 1 % of the organisation should be involved in operational excellence projects.
